About Denmark

Denmark is a Nordic country located in Northern Europe, consisting of the Jutland Peninsula and over 400 islands, covering an area of approximately 43,094 square kilometers. As of 2025, Denmark has a population of over 5.9 million, with Danish as the official language. The country features mostly flat terrain with gentle hills, extensive coastline, and numerous islands, experiencing a temperate coastal climate with mild winters and cool summers. Copenhagen serves as the capital.

Denmark has one of the most developed economies in the world, with a high-income welfare state model supported by strong social services. Key industries include pharmaceuticals, renewable energy, maritime shipping, food processing, and design. Denmark is a global leader in wind energy, with Danish companies playing a major role in the renewable energy transition. The population enjoys excellent healthcare, free education, and a very high standard of living. Denmark is also known for its design, architecture, gastronomy, and concept of hygge.

Government

Country Name

conventional long form: Kingdom of Denmark
conventional short form: Denmark
local long form: Kongeriget Danmark
local short form: Danmark
etymology: the name derives from the words Dane, a tribal name with unclear Germanic origins, and mark, a Danish word that refers to a march (borderland)

Economy

Economic Overview

high-income, EU-member, trade-oriented Nordic economy; growth driven by pharmaceuticals, energy, and services; large share of employment in public sector; fixed exchange rate pegged to euro; strong fiscal position and declining public debt; tight labor market mitigated by migrant workers and higher retirement age
